Jean-Pierre Ronfard
Jean-Pierre Ronfard (January 14, 1929 - September 23, 2003) was a French-born Canadian actor, playwright and theatre director from Quebec, most noted as the first director of the French-language program at the National Theatre School of Canada. Provided by Wikipedia
